Rising : becoming the first Canadian woman to summit Everest : a memoir

Summary: In 1986, as part of a Canadian team, Sharon Wood became the first woman from the Americas to summit Mount Everest - and the first woman in the world to do so via the West Ridge from Tibet and without Sherpa support. With the backdrop of stunning Himalayan mountains, Wood explores the camaraderie and rivalry, the relatable challenges of falling in and out of love, and recalls how she smashed gender-based expectations of the day. Subsequently, she recounts how she struggled with unexpected acclaim and expectations following her ascent of Everest, but ultimately found fulfilment and her place in the world.
